Community School Director
$86k - $91kChildren's Aid
$86,000 - $91,000 / year
Position Summary: The Community School Director is responsible for working specifically with the Principal, and other members of the School Leadership Team to ensure that the barriers to learning that may exist for each student are eliminated and/or significantly reduced. As an employee of Children's Aid working at the MS 301/Dunbar Middle School in partnership with the Community School Director is directly responsible to the Deputy Director of the School Age Division overseeing community schools in the Bronx.
Essential Duties:
- Understand and promote the organization's Mission, Vision, and Core Values to ensure alignment with organizational policies and procedures.
- Hire and supervise all staff responsible for the delivery of out-of-school time programming and other specialty services and projects as needed.
- Collaborate with the Deputy Director and Principals to effectively execute and maintain partnerships.
- Effectively lead Attendance Improvement initiative in direct partnership with principal.
- Support school culture-building as a leadership team member and member of the school community.
- Form partnerships with agencies in the community that enrich the school environment and will provide services for children and families: mental health, after school, summer camps, arts, sports, health/dental, adult programs, mentoring, etc.
- Create, develop, and maintain relationships with community partners, key stakeholders, and other important members of the school community.
- Facilitate communication between the principal and other leaders and ensure that these relationships are positive.
- Within the context of partnership and collaboration, assure and carry out the high-quality functioning of community school programming including: (attendance improvement, resource coordination, family engagement and behavioral and family support services) coordinator.
- Develop systems to track programming progress and evaluate the effectiveness of activities, services and supports.
- Represent the school in community meetings and events including but not limited to social-emotional initiatives, homelessness, community school improvement meetings, etc.
- Use the tools and resources provided to track student progress around the school's goals.
- Work with the Student Supports Coordinator to identify and coordinate attendance, socio-emotional and health resources, and food pantry for students and their families.
- Develop a clear and data-driven, year-long plan for the coordination and delivery of services and supports to students that is built in collaboration with the stakeholders described above.
- Foster positive and healthy relationships with each member of the school community.
- Participating in ongoing training and professional development provided by Children's Aid.
- Maintain regular communication with students' parents/caregivers to support the school's parent engagement initiatives.
- Use the resources available at Children's Aid to meet the needs of students daily.
- Develop and implement the school's community school strategy through: Developing and managing external school partnerships in support of school goals.
- Plan and deliver special school events.
- Ability to work nights and/or weekend to support with community events.
- Perform other relevant duties as assigned by Children's Aid Leadership.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Master's degree in social work, education or related field preferred.
- Bachelor's degree with 10 years of experience working with young people (in-school and/or out-of-school settings) required.
- 5-7 years of supervisory experience.
Key Competencies:
- Exceptional leadership skills and communication skills.
- Excellent organizational and time management skills.
- Commitment to professional development.
- A demonstrated goal-orientation and focus on outcomes and results.
- Ability and willingness to work collaboratively with colleagues.
- An understanding of youth development principles and practice.
- A history of service to under-resourced communities.
- Professionalism, sound judgment, foresight and maturity.
- Creative problem solver.
- Bilingual in Spanish/English preferred.
